Trouble: Insufficient Heat
Source
Circulator
Thermostat
Flow Valve
Radiation
Boiler
Tankless Coil
Piping
Burner
Procedure
Check if circulator is
operational
Check thermostat settings
Check thermostat location
Check flow valve for
sticking in partially closed
position
Check radiators for air
Check to ensure radiators
are properly sized
Determine required heat
load
Check usage of domestic
hot water
Check to ensure piping is
properly sized
Increase gas manifold
pressure by opening up the
gas valve
11
Causes
Coupling worn or broken
Pump binding
Circulator motor burned
out
Wiring from operating
control defective
Settings too low
Bad location due to heat
buildup
Out of calibration
Flow valve not opening
fully
Radiators air bound
Radiators inadequate
Boiler too small for
application
Demand too large
Piping inadequate
Decrease in gas line
pressure
Remedy
Replace coupling
Replace pump
Replace circulator motor
Repair wiring
Increase setting
Move thermostat to an
alternate location
Recalibrate or replace
thermostat
Clean or replace flow
valve
Bleed radiators
Install alternate radiators
Additional heating
capacity required
Install flow regulator
Additional boiler
capacity required
Repipe system
Check with gas company
for changes in service
Check for leaks upstream
of burner
